South Korean sports films frequently explore themes of perseverance, overcoming adversity, and ultimately, redemption. These narratives resonate deeply with audiences, both domestically and internationally, offering compelling stories of athletes pushing their limits and achieving personal growth.


Learning outcomes from studying these films extend beyond simple entertainment. Analyzing South Korean sports films allows for exploration of cultural values, societal pressures on athletes, and the power of the human spirit in the face of challenges. The narrative arcs often showcase the importance of teamwork, discipline, and the transformative power of sport in achieving personal redemption.


The typical duration of a South Korean sports film is comparable to other international features, generally falling within the 100-150 minute range. This allows for sufficient development of characters, plotlines, and the emotional journey towards redemption. The pacing often mirrors the intensity and emotional highs and lows experienced in the depicted sport itself.


The South Korean film industry's global reach is undeniable, and sports films contribute significantly to this success. These films leverage compelling narratives and high-quality production values to attract both domestic and international audiences, boosting the industry's international profile and impacting box office revenue. The success of these films highlights the potential for cinematic storytelling to transcend cultural barriers.


In conclusion, South Korean sports films offer a rich tapestry of storytelling, exploring universal themes of redemption through the compelling lens of athletic competition. Their impact extends beyond entertainment, offering valuable insights into culture and human resilience, while simultaneously contributing significantly to the global film industry’s landscape.
